Transaction 53c03ebe3c34868e23eb8b98b18105b9e2b4e458420327f3c63ca83ac500bb76
1 Input
1 Output
-
53c03ebe3c34868e23eb8b98b18105b9e2b4e458420327f3c63ca83ac500bb76:0
- value
- 28321208
- script pubkey
- OP_0 OP_PUSHBYTES_20 fa6d17dff90caec7810dbea4d281b808b3ab7516
- address
- bc1qlfk30hlepjhv0qgdh6jd9qdcpze6kagkrwg2wg